Date:Thursday 26 March 1953
Time:
Type:Silhouette image of generic f84 model; specific model in this crash may look slightly different    
Republic F-84G-6-RE Thunderjet
Owner/operator:312 Sqn KLu
Registration: K-109
MSN:
Fatalities:Fatalities: 0 / Occupants: 1
Aircraft damage: Destroyed
Location:Volkel AFB, Noord-Brabant -   Netherlands
Phase: Take off
Nature:Military
Departure airport:Volkel
Destination airport:
Confidence Rating: Information is only available from news, social media or unofficial sources
Narrative:
Engine exploded on take off and caught fire.
